u/AbleDiscipline · 181 pointsr/LivestreamFail

Each box he opened has 1 pack in it.. the pack contains 3 cards and a chance of a redemption card. Redemptions are ones that you have to contact Topps (the manufacturer) and they will mail it to you. They tend to be higher in value.

"Each Prime Performers Autograph is also available in the following parallels.
Bronze Ink (serial-numbered to 25 copies)
Silver Ink (serial-numbered to ten)
Gold Ink (one-of-one) "

That being said, just because the redemption he pulled will only have 10 made.. it doesn't make it necessarily valuable. As a Cardinals fan.. it would be cool to pull a Molina redemption, but its definitely not one of the sought after ones.

The guy in the video gets a group of people together to purchase the box. Example would be a box that cost $500 would be split 25 ways. Each team would cost $20. How they decide to divvy up the cards is by buying a team.. any card with that team goes to the person who bought that team.

The box (that had 3 cards and chance of a redemption) costs around $150.
